Disney Dream Come True
On any given day, Disneyland is packed with little girls dressed up as their favorite princesses. You can be the envy of them all when you get married at Sleeping Beauty Castle. You can even arrive in Cinderella’s coach, if you like (and you can afford it!). According to their sample wedding budgets, your dream fairytale wedding will range in cost from $15,000 – $45,000. They offer a long list of ‘lavish’ wedding options, you can even have the wedding rings delivered in a glass slipper during the ceremony, a white chocolate castle cake topper, or Mickey and Minnie in formal attire as your special guests! Fantasy Becomes Reality
Or, if you’d like to experience the real thing, you let the castle Neuschwanstein inspire your fairy tale wedding (the Sleeping Beauty castle was modeled after this castle). You can’t rent the castle, but there are wedding packages available at the nearby hotels.

Our favorite is the Hotel Kurcafe in the historic district of Fussen – operated by the Schoell family for over 100 years. It is a small 30-room four star hotel. Their two-day wedding package includes a romantic suite with a view of a castle, a ‘welcome’ bottle of champagne, meals, and a wedding cake made in their pastry shop (which has catered to royalty in the past). Perhaps a carriage ride around the countryside, with views of Neuschwanstein, could be arranged?
